There’s no doubt that the computer has enlarged man’s working capacity as well as his intellectual capacity enormously. But it brings with it dangers to match the benefits. Now by this, I mean the dangers to physical and mental well-being of the people who work at computer terminals, not the dangers to personal privacy or national or industrial security.
There’s a very alarming set of statistics which comes from a survey done in the UK on 800 pregnant women, who happened to use computer terminals for a major part of their working days. In no less than 36% of the subjects there were some severe abnormalities during the pregnancy, enough to make a termination necessary. Now these figures compare significantly with a control group of pregnant women of the same age who did not work with computer terminals. The rate of severe abnormalities in their case was only 16%. This survey confirms similar investigations carried out in Denmark, Canada, Australia and the US.
Ironically, it seems that it’s not only those who work with computers are at risk. There’s perhaps more danger for people who use computers for interest or pleasure in their own homes. Most people get so fascinated by what they are doing that they stay in front of the screen for hours.
Now, no one yet has a clear idea about the exact connection between working or playing with computer terminals and the problems with physical and mental well-being, but the figures at least suggest that there’s a cause for alarm.
